Formula

nmi/d = mm/h × 0.000013

mm/h = nmi/d × 77166.666667

Frequently asked questions

What is the source unit in this conversion?

The source unit is millimeters per hour (mm/h), a unit of speed equal to the distance in millimeters covered every hour.

What is the destination unit in this conversion?

The destination unit is nautical miles per day (nmi/d), a unit of speed equal to the distance in nautical miles covered every day.

How do I convert millimeters per hour to nautical miles per day?

Multiply the millimeters per hour value by 0.000013 to get nautical miles per day. For example, 100 mm/h × 0.000013 = 0.001296 nmi/d.
